Arnold Schwarzenegger's Near Misses: From 'Red Sonja' Sidekick to Turning Down 'The Rock'

Arnold Schwarzenegger, an icon of action cinema, has a career filled with memorable roles. However, two interesting stories reveal how he almost took on very different paths: playing second fiddle in 'Red Sonja' and passing on the lead role...

Key Insights

  • **Red Sonja's Supporting Role:** Schwarzenegger played Kalidor in 'Red Sonja' (1985), a role where he supported Brigitte Nielsen's lead. This was due to budget constraints and rights issues, making him a 'beefed-up supporting character'.
  • **Why this matters:** It's rare to see such a prominent action star in a supporting role, especially early in his career. It highlights the business compromises in filmmaking.
  • **Turning Down 'The Rock':** Schwarzenegger was approached for 'The Rock' (1996) but declined due to an unfinished script. The role eventually went to Nicolas Cage.
  • **Why this matters:** 'The Rock' became a classic, and it's intriguing to consider how different the film would have been with Schwarzenegger in the lead. This demonstrates how casting choices can significantly impact a film's legacy.

In-Depth Analysis

### Red Sonja: A Conan Spin-off In the mid-80s, producer Dino de Laurentiis aimed to capitalize on Conan's success but lacked the budget for Schwarzenegger. 'Red Sonja' was conceived as a workaround, placing Schwarzenegger in a supporting role as Kalidor to Brigitte Nielsen’s Sonja. Despite being first-billed, Schwarzenegger’s role was secondary, marking a unique compromise in his career.

### The Rock: A Missed Opportunity Schwarzenegger revealed that he passed on 'The Rock' because the script was incomplete and filled with notes. He preferred a more polished project. Nicolas Cage stepped in, and the script was tailored to his style. Schwarzenegger later admitted regretting his decision, acknowledging Cage and Sean Connery's outstanding performances and the film's overall quality.

### The Impact of Casting Choices The stories of 'Red Sonja' and 'The Rock' highlight how different circumstances and decisions can drastically alter a film's outcome. 'Red Sonja' showcased Schwarzenegger in an unusual supporting role, while 'The Rock' demonstrated how a change in lead actor could define a movie's identity.
